Singhashri writes: “Since the murder of George Floyd and the subsequent global uprisings for racial justice, the Triratna Buddhist Order and Community has been catapulted into a dynamic, inspiring and challenging collective conversation about how we can create a more inclusive sangha for BIPOC/BAME people. This day workshop will explore our own response to racial injustice and how we can teach in ways that are radically inclusive. We’ll ask ourselves:

  • How can we create spaces of deep meaning and heart-felt belonging, where we are each doing our own work in connection with one another?

  • How do we support others to cultivate an attitude of openness and curiosity, willing to see clearly the parts of themselves that are both longing for freedom and those still in the shadows, confused, or actively resisting change?

These questions are relevant to both how we work internally and also how we engage in beloved community. It is the ground from which true inclusivity can take root, grow and flourish, creating beloved community from the inside out.”

This is the second part in a series of teacher training events on this theme open to any and all Order members and GFR mitras who currently teach or are interested in beginning to teach, whether or not you’ve attended before.
